The applicant is seeking permission to withdraw entire amount of compensation which the appellant-acquiring body has deposited in this Court.
The learned Counsel for the acquiring body strongly opposed the application on the ground that the Reference Court has granted exorbitant amount of compensation.
However, it seems that the Reference Court has
{2} granted compensation roughly fve times more than the compensation granted by the SLAO.
Under such circumstances, the applicant is permitted to withdraw 50% of the deposited amount along with interest by furnishing usual undertaking and further permitted to withdraw 25% of the deposited amount along with interest by furnishing solvent surety/security to the satisfaction of Registrar (J) of this Court. The remaining compensation amount be invested in FDR in any Nationalised Bank on yearly renewal basis till fnal disposal of the appeal. Civil Application is accordingly disposed of.
